The interview process at KPMG Austria typically begins with an online application through their careers portal, followed by an initial HR screening interview conducted by phone or via Teams to assess motivation, cultural fit, and basic qualifications. Successful candidates are then invited to one or two interviews with managers or senior team members from the relevant department such as Audit, Tax, or Advisory, where both behavioral and technical questions are discussed, often including accounting fundamentals or situational case questions depending on the role. For graduate and internship positions, there may also be an assessment component such as a group exercise or case discussion. In some cases, a final conversation with a director or partner takes place before the offer stage, after which HR communicates the decision and may conduct reference checks.
